Thoroughbreds advance to championship game with 2-1 win

ROCHESTER, N.Y. – Skidmore College scored goals less than eight minutes apart straddling halftime and posted a 2-1 victory over SUNY Geneseo in the Flower City Soccer Tournament at the University of Rochester.

The Thoroughbreds will play in the championship game at 1:30 pm on Saturday against either host Rochester or Medaille College. Geneseo will play for third place at 11 am.

Skidmore capitalized on a defensive miscue for a late first half equalizer and broke through for the tiebreaker early in the second half. A long ball was played upfield in the dying seconds of the first half. It was mishandled and Skidmore's Michelle Finan scored into an open net with three seconds left in the first half.

At 53:15, Rebecca Russo played a ball down the left wing to Kelsey Yam. She turned and fired it into the top right corner of the net from the left edge of the penalty area.

Geneseo took a 1-0 lead 59 seconds into the game. Anne Beinetti broke through alone and directed the ball into the net although Skidmore goalie Meghan Sleezer got a hand on it.

Sleezer made six saves for Skidmore. Julia Sanger had 4 saves for Geneseo.
